python PIL图像处理模块中的ImageDraw类支持各种几何图形的绘制和文本的绘制,如直线、椭圆、弧、弦、多边形以及文字等。下面直接通过示例来进行说明:#-*- coding: UTF-8 -*-
import numpy as np
from PIL import Image
from PIL import ImageDraw
from PIL import ImageFont
def
转载
2023-08-04 12:19:50
127阅读
AntsTime Limit: 5000MS Memory Limi an
原创
2023-05-29 18:34:37
219阅读
点赞
#!/usr/bin/env python # -*- coding: utf-8 -*- import os import json from shapely.geometry import asShape # define output GeoJSON file res_line_intersect = os.path.realpath("../geodata/ch05-01-geojso...
转载
2016-08-07 13:15:00
288阅读
2评论
计算几何:线段相交(迷宫寻宝)Time Limit(Common/Java):1000MS/3000MS Memory Limit:65536KByteDescription 一个叫ACM的寻宝者找到了一个藏宝图,它根据藏宝图找到了一个迷宫,这是一个很特别的迷宫,迷宫是一100*100的个正方形区域,里面有很多墙,这些墙都是由一些直线构成的,如
原创
2022-08-11 15:29:43
78阅读
Python绘制六种可视化图表详解,三维图最炫酷!你觉得呢?可视化图表,有相当多种,但常见的也就下面几种,其他比较复杂一点,大都也是基于如下几种进行组合,变换出来的。对于初学者来说,很容易被这官网上众多的图表类型给吓着了,由于种类太多,几种图表的绘制方法很有可能会混淆起来。因此,在这里,我特地总结了六种常见的基本图表类型,你可以通过对比学习,打下坚实的基础。1. 折线图绘制折线图,如果你数据不是很
转载
2024-08-30 16:38:10
30阅读
You are to write a program that has to decide whether a given line segment intersects a given rectangle. An example: line: start point: (4,9) end poin
转载
2017-04-10 14:58:00
98阅读
2评论
问题定义:给定两个边与坐标轴平行的矩形,分别由左上角与右下角两点指定(以此同时,我们可以用
原创
2022-08-11 14:30:48
304阅读
计算几何-判断线段相交 判断两线段是否相交: 快速排斥 跨立实验(这两个词也是我看博客的时候看到的,觉得挺高大上的就拿过来用了,哈哈哈) 1. 快速排斥:就是初步的判断一下,两条线段是不是相交,以两条线段为对角线的矩形,如果不重合的话,那么两条线段一定不可能相交。看下图: 1.线段ab的低点低于cd
转载
2016-12-24 21:34:00
698阅读
2评论
题目传送门题意:一个矩形和一条线段,问是否有相交分析:考虑各种情况。坑点:给出的矩形的两个端点是无序的,还有线段完全在矩形内也算相交/************************************************* Author :Running_Time* Crea...
转载
2015-10-27 17:14:00
28阅读
题干:You are to find the length of the sho
原创
2022-06-15 14:45:22
81阅读
判断线段相交:两个线段的交点个数可能有0个 1个或者无数个判断两个线段相交,可以按
原创
2022-08-11 14:30:52
248阅读
计算几何中最基本重要的算法之一~判断线段相交基础。只需判断线段是否同时满足1.快速排斥实验2
原创
2022-08-11 14:31:36
437阅读
题目传送门题意:从四面任意点出发,有若干障碍门,问最少要轰掉几
转载
2015-10-26 17:15:00
31阅读
点赞
1评论
文章目录1.直线1.1 API1.2 连通类型2.正矩形2.1API3.圆形3.1 API4.椭圆4.1 API4.2 效果5 斜矩形5.1 API(通过RotatedRect类和line函数实现)6.多边形6.1 API绘制方式一绘制方式二 1.直线1.1 APICV_EXPORTS_W void line(InputOutputArray img, Point pt1, Point pt2,
转载
2023-08-21 09:48:56
93阅读
题意:给个棋盘,你可以在棋盘的边缘处放2个蓝色棋子2个黄色棋子,问连接2组同色棋子的最小代价,如果线路交叉,输-1。 析:交叉么,可以把它们看成是两条线段,然后如果相交就是不行的,但是有几种特殊情况,比如都在同一行或同一列,要特殊考虑这种情况。 1122,1212,2211,2121,1221,21
转载
2016-08-24 00:55:00
46阅读
Pipe POJ - 1039 分类:线段相交+计算几何+暴力 题意:给你管道上方的折点(下方为上方y
原创
2022-08-22 21:13:16
62阅读
题目传送门题意:两条线段看成两块木板,雨水从上方往下垂直落下,问
转载
2015-10-31 09:46:00
20阅读
# 使用Python实现超几何分布图
超几何分布是统计学中一种重要的离散概率分布,主要用于描述从有限总体中不放回抽取的对象的概率分布。为了帮助你理解如何在Python中实现超几何分布图,我将提供一个详细的流程和代码示例。
## 实现流程
我们可以通过以下步骤来实现超几何分布图:
| 步骤 | 说明 |
|------|---------
Geometric Shapes POJ - 3449 分类:细心+线段相交 题外话:一个tot写成了0,找了一上午bug,我粗心的想打死自己,哭了都要,题真的不难!但是就是代码有点长!一定要细心,重复的不要复制粘贴之后就不改,简直要命。 题意:给你一堆图形的坐标(直线,三角形,正方形,矩形,多边形),问他们之起来,三角...
原创
2022-08-22 21:13:05
45阅读
题目传送门题意:从(0, 5)走到(10, 5),中间有一些门,走的路
转载
2015-10-24 10:44:00
30阅读